Grammy Award for Best Spoken Word Poetry Album


The Grammy Award for Best Spoken Word Poetry Album is a category in the annual Grammy Awards, that was first presented at the 2023 show on February 5, 2023.

Criteria

According to the Recording Academy, this new category "recognizes excellence in spoken word albums specific to the performance of poetry with or without music."

History

Up to and including the 64th Grammy Awards, all spoken word recordings fell under one category, the Best Spoken Word Album. As of 2023, the Spoken Word category has been renamed Best Audio Book, Narration & Storytelling Recording. This category recognizes excellence in spoken word albums, but no longer includes spoken word poetry. The category was authored by and created due to six years of advocacy within the Recording Academy by poet J. Ivy, who then went on to win the first two year's of the category's existence.
